"Alt" Meaning

Alt is an abbreviation for "alternative," typically used to describe a secondary option or a different version of something. In various contexts, it can have different meanings:

1. In music, alt refers to an alternative genre or style, such as alternative rock.
2. In web design and HTML, is an attribute used in image tags to provide alternative text for images that cannot be displayed or for users who rely on screen readers.
3. In linguistics, alt can refer to an alternative form of a word or phrase.
4. Alt can also be short for "altered" or "alternative" in a general sense, indicating a modification or a choice distinct from the standard or default.

Alstroemeriaceae

Alstroemeriaceae is a family of flowering plants commonly known as the lily-of-the-Andes or alstroemeria family. It consists mainly of herbaceous perennials native to South America, particularly Chile and Peru. The family includes about 3 genera and around 100 species, with Alstroemeria being the most well-known genus. These plants are popular for their showy, tubular flowers and are often cultivated as ornamental garden plants or cut flowers.
